Analysis
The most recent figure for annual change in gdp, population and co₂ emissions in New Caledonia is 0.9%, measured in 2025.
That represents a change of down 3.6% on the previous year and up 33.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, annual change in gdp, population and co₂ emissions in New Caledonia peaked at 4.6% in 1971 and was at its lowest, -0.0%, in 2018.
New Caledonia ranks 106th of 215 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 3.0% | 2.8% | 3.4% | 9 |
| 1970s | 3.5% | 1.2% | 4.6% | 10 |
| 1980s | 1.5% | 1.0% | 2.1% | 10 |
| 1990s | 2.4% | 2.1% | 2.7% | 10 |
| 2000s | 1.6% | 1.2% | 2.1% | 10 |
| 2010s | 1.0% | -0.0% | 1.9% | 10 |
| 2020s | 0.7% | 0.2% | 1.0% | 6 |
